#DB62CC Hex Color Code

#DB62CC

The Hexadecimal Color #DB62CC is a contrast shade of Orchid. #DB62CC RGB value is rgb(219, 98, 204). RGB Color Model of #DB62CC consists of 85% red, 38% green and 80% blue. HSL color Mode of #DB62CC has 307°(degrees) Hue, 63% Saturation and 62% Lightness. #DB62CC color has an wavelength of 426.7037n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#DB62CC is #FF66FF.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#DB62CC is #D6C. The Closest Color to #DB62CC is #DA70D6. Official Name of #DB62CC Hex Code is Orchid.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#DB62CC is 0 Cyan 55 Magenta 7 Yellow 14 Black and #DB62CC CMY is 0, 55, 7.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#DB62CC is hsl(307,63,62,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(307, 55, 86).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#DB62CC is 44.48, 28.16, 60.21.
Hex8 Value of #DB62CC is #DB62CCFF. Decimal Value of #DB62CC is 14377676 and Octal Value of #DB62CC is 66661314. Binary Value of #DB62CC is 11011011, 1100010, 11001100 and Android of #DB62CC is 4292567756 / 0xffdb62cc.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#DB62CC is 0.335, 0.212, 0.212 and YIQ Color Space of #DB62CC is 146.263, 38.0461, 58.5787.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#DB62CC is 34.91, 16.87, 59.73.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#DB62CC is 60.03, 60.46, -33.07.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#DB62CC is 60.03, 60.04, -60.05.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#DB62CC is 60.03, 68.91, 331.32. Hunter Lab variable of #DB62CC is 53.07, 56.75, -30.13.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#DB62CC

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
